What Is Edi Erp Software?

EDI ERP software connects electronic EDI messages to ERP business documents so orders, invoices, and shipping events can be created, updated, and reconciled automatically. It solves the operational problem of translating partner-specific EDI formats into ERP-ready structures while routing inbound and outbound transactions to the right business process objects. SYSPRO ERP handles EDI transaction routing integrated with sales, purchasing, and fulfillment documents, which keeps EDI activity tied to the ERP workflow. Boomi and Informatica Intelligent Data Management Cloud show the integration-and-governance side, where EDI payloads are transformed and moved into ERP systems with orchestration, monitoring, and lineage.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

The most common EDI ERP failures come from misaligned integration depth, insufficient mapping governance, and weak exception recovery for trading-partner rejects.

  • Choosing a translator without the ERP lifecycle attachment

    EDI Link focuses on rule-based mapping and document translation for ERP-ready message processing, which can still require strong ERP routing alignment to keep outcomes consistent. SYSPRO ERP and Comarch ERP EDI prevent this mismatch by integrating EDI processing with ERP sales, purchasing, fulfillment, order, and invoicing objects.

  • Underestimating the mapping and setup work for partner-specific formats

    SPS Commerce often requires significant partner-specific mapping and testing, and Finastra EDI can involve heavy setup and mapping work for complex partner schemas. Boomi, Inxeption, and Informatica Intelligent Data Management Cloud reduce operational chaos by providing structured transformation workflows, status visibility, and governance features that help manage mapping complexity.

  • Ignoring end-to-end traceability and lineage for transformation changes

    Tools that emphasize translation and routing without strong governance can make it harder to trace downstream effects when mappings change. Informatica Intelligent Data Management Cloud addresses this directly with intelligent governance and lineage for tracing EDI transformations from source to ERP targets.

  • Not planning for controlled reprocessing and exception handling

    Without controlled retry logic, failed or rejected EDI transactions can linger as manual cleanup work. TrueCommerce provides controlled reprocessing for failed or rejected transactions, and Inxeption adds workflow status tracking for exception handling so failures can be resolved efficiently.
